balance in game design

Balance in game design refers to creating an experience where all elements—such as characters, weapons, or abilities—are fair and enjoyable, without any one option overpowering others. It ensures players feel challenged yet not frustrated, fostering strategic choice and variety. Good balance makes the game engaging for both casual and skilled players by maintaining a sense of fairness and encouraging diverse playstyles. Ultimately, it’s about crafting an environment where success depends on skill and decision-making, not exploiting weaknesses or unfair advantages.
